Using temperature data recorded in its data centers, the company applied AI and predictive analytics to control air conditioning. You can identify energy-intensive operations and times of peak load, then spread those operations to off-peak hours.įor example, Google reduced energy for cooling its data centers by 40%, thanks to the IoT and artificial intelligence from its DeepMind project. Applying AI and analytics to minimize wasted energy With end-use efficiency estimated at 65% for retail, 49% for industrial, and only 21% for transportation, your business is probably wasting at least a third of the energy it pays for.Įnergy is a perennial source of overlooked costs for companies with manufacturing facilities, complex supply chains, and numerous locations. You can’t know how much, but it could be quite a lot depending on your sector. But how much power does your business waste? ![]() How much energy can your business afford to waste?
